Managing Slippage in High-Volatility Futures Markets
- Managing Slippage in High-Volatility Futures Markets
Introduction
The world of crypto futures trading presents exciting opportunities for profit, but it also comes with inherent risks. Among these risks, slippage is a particularly insidious one, especially in high-volatility markets. Slippage refers to the difference between the expected price of a trade and the price at which the trade is actually executed. While it exists in all markets, it becomes significantly more pronounced – and potentially damaging – in the fast-moving environment of cryptocurrency futures. This article will provide a comprehensive guide to understanding, anticipating, and managing slippage, empowering you to navigate these markets more effectively. Understanding the nuances of futures contracts themselves is crucial before diving into slippage management.
Understanding Slippage: The Core Concept
At its simplest, slippage occurs when a large order is placed that cannot be immediately filled at the desired price. This happens because the order size exceeds the available liquidity at that price level. Imagine you attempt to buy 100 Bitcoin futures contracts at $70,000, but only 50 contracts are available at that price. Your order will then be filled partially at $70,000 and the remaining 50 contracts at a higher price, say $70,050. The $50 per contract difference represents slippage.
Slippage can be *positive* or *negative*.
- Positive Slippage occurs when your order is filled at a *better* price than expected. This benefits buyers in a rising market and sellers in a falling market. While desirable, it's not something you can reliably count on.
- Negative Slippage is the more common and problematic scenario. It happens when your order is filled at a *worse* price than expected. This hurts buyers in a falling market and sellers in a rising market.
Why is Slippage More Prevalent in Crypto Futures?
Several factors contribute to increased slippage in crypto futures markets:
- Volatility: Cryptocurrencies are known for their extreme price swings. Rapid price movements can quickly exhaust liquidity at specific price levels.
- Lower Liquidity: Compared to traditional financial markets (like those discussed in How to Trade Futures in the Natural Gas Market), the crypto futures market, while growing, still has relatively lower liquidity, particularly for altcoin futures.
- Market Depth: Shallow order books mean that large orders can easily move the price. The difference between the best bid and ask prices (the spread) is often wider in crypto futures, indicating lower liquidity.
- Exchange Differences: Liquidity varies significantly between different crypto exchanges. Some exchanges offer deeper liquidity for specific futures contracts than others. Understanding the differences between perpetual futures and quarterly futures (see Comparing Perpetual vs Quarterly Futures Contracts on Leading Crypto Exchanges) is also crucial, as liquidity can differ between these contract types.
- Fast Execution Speed: The speed at which crypto futures trades are executed exacerbates slippage. Orders are filled almost instantaneously, leaving little room to react to price changes.
Factors Influencing Slippage Amount
The magnitude of slippage is determined by several key factors:
- Order Size: Larger orders are more likely to experience slippage. A 100-contract order will have a greater impact on the order book than a 10-contract order.
- Market Volatility: Higher volatility leads to greater price fluctuations and increased slippage.
- Liquidity: Lower liquidity results in larger slippage.
- Order Type: Different order types (market orders, limit orders, stop-loss orders) have different levels of slippage risk.
- Trading Pair: Some trading pairs are more liquid than others. Major pairs like BTC/USD or ETH/USD typically have lower slippage than lesser-known altcoin pairs.
- Exchange: Different exchanges have varying levels of liquidity and order execution mechanisms.
Order Types and Slippage Risk
The type of order you use significantly impacts your exposure to slippage:
- Market Orders: These orders are executed immediately at the best available price. They guarantee execution but offer *no price control* and are therefore the *most susceptible* to slippage. Use them only when speed is paramount and slippage is acceptable.
- Limit Orders: These orders specify the maximum price you are willing to pay (for a buy order) or the minimum price you are willing to accept (for a sell order). They offer price control and can help avoid slippage, but there’s *no guarantee of execution*. If the price never reaches your limit price, your order will not be filled.
- Stop-Loss Orders: These orders are triggered when the price reaches a specified level. They are used to limit potential losses. Like market orders, stop-loss orders are vulnerable to slippage, especially in volatile markets, potentially leading to a worse exit price than intended.
- Stop-Limit Orders: These combine features of stop and limit orders. They trigger when the stop price is reached, but then become a limit order. This offers more control than a stop-loss, but also carries the risk of non-execution.
Order Type | Slippage Risk | Execution Guarantee | Price Control | ||||||||||||||||
---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|
Market Order | High | Yes | No | Limit Order | Low | No | Yes | Stop-Loss Order | High | Yes | No | Stop-Limit Order | Moderate | No | Partial |
Strategies for Managing Slippage
Here are several strategies to mitigate the impact of slippage in crypto futures trading:
- Use Limit Orders: When possible, prioritize limit orders over market orders. This allows you to specify your desired price, reducing the risk of unfavorable execution.
- Trade During High Liquidity: Trading during periods of high volume and liquidity (typically during major market open hours) can reduce slippage. Avoid trading during low-volume periods, such as overnight or weekends. Analyzing trading volume patterns is crucial.
- Reduce Order Size: Break large orders into smaller chunks. This reduces the impact on the order book and increases the likelihood of filling orders at a better price. This is known as iceberging.
- Choose Liquid Exchanges: Trade on exchanges with high liquidity for the specific futures contract you are interested in. Research and compare different exchanges to find the best options.
- Monitor Order Book Depth: Before placing a large order, examine the order book to assess liquidity at various price levels. Look for areas with significant bid and ask volume. Understanding market depth is key.
- Use Advanced Order Types: Explore advanced order types offered by some exchanges, such as Post-Only orders or Fill or Kill (FOK) orders. These can help manage slippage, but require a deeper understanding.
- Consider a VWAP or TWAP Strategy: Volume Weighted Average Price (VWAP) and Time Weighted Average Price (TWAP) strategies execute orders over a specified period, averaging the price and reducing the impact of short-term price fluctuations.
- Implement a Slippage Tolerance: Most exchanges allow you to set a slippage tolerance. This specifies the maximum amount of slippage you are willing to accept for a trade. Be cautious when setting this parameter, as a high tolerance can lead to unfavorable executions.
- Hedging Strategies: Employing hedging techniques can help offset potential losses due to slippage, particularly when dealing with larger positions.
- Stay Informed: Keep abreast of market news and events that could impact volatility and liquidity.
Slippage Tolerance and Exchange Settings
Most crypto futures exchanges allow you to adjust your slippage tolerance. This is typically expressed as a percentage.
- Lower Tolerance: A lower tolerance means you are less willing to accept slippage. Your order will only be filled if it can be executed within that tolerance. However, this increases the risk of non-execution, especially in volatile markets.
- Higher Tolerance: A higher tolerance means you are more willing to accept slippage to ensure execution. This increases the likelihood of your order being filled, but you may pay a higher price (or receive a lower price) than expected.
Carefully consider your risk tolerance and the market conditions when setting your slippage tolerance.
The Role of Technology and Automation
Advanced trading platforms and APIs offer tools to automate slippage management:
- Automated Order Splitting: These tools automatically break large orders into smaller chunks, optimizing execution and minimizing slippage.
- Smart Order Routing: These systems route orders to multiple exchanges to find the best available liquidity and minimize slippage.
- Algorithmic Trading: Sophisticated algorithms can be programmed to execute trades based on pre-defined conditions, taking slippage into account.
Learning Resources and Expert Guidance
Navigating the complexities of crypto futures trading, including slippage management, requires ongoing learning and development. Consider these resources:
- Online Courses: Numerous online courses cover crypto futures trading strategies, including slippage management. See Crypto Futures Trading in 2024: How Beginners Can Learn from Experts.
- Trading Communities: Engage with other traders in online forums and communities to share insights and learn from their experiences.
- Research and Analysis: Stay informed about market trends, liquidity conditions, and exchange developments. Utilize technical analysis techniques.
- Demo Accounts: Practice your trading strategies, including slippage management, using demo accounts before risking real capital.
Strategy | Description | Risk Level | |||||||||||||||||
---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|
Limit Orders | Specify desired price for execution. | Low | Order Splitting | Break large orders into smaller chunks. | Moderate | High Liquidity Trading | Trade during peak hours. | Low | Slippage Tolerance Adjustment | Set acceptable slippage percentage. | Moderate | VWAP/TWAP | Execute orders over a period to average price. | Moderate |
Conclusion
Slippage is an unavoidable aspect of trading crypto futures, but it is a risk that can be managed. By understanding the factors that contribute to slippage, choosing the right order types, employing effective strategies, and leveraging technology, you can minimize its impact on your trading performance. Remember that continuous learning and adaptation are essential for success in the dynamic world of crypto futures. Master the concepts of risk management and position sizing alongside slippage control to build a robust trading plan. Understanding margin trading and leverage is also key to responsible futures trading. Finally, always consider the implications of funding rates when trading perpetual futures.
Recommended Futures Trading Platforms
Platform | Futures Features | Register |
---|---|---|
Binance Futures | Leverage up to 125x, USDⓈ-M contracts | Register now |
Bybit Futures | Perpetual inverse contracts | Start trading |
BingX Futures | Copy trading | Join BingX |
Bitget Futures | USDT-margined contracts | Open account |
BitMEX | Up to 100x leverage | BitMEX |
Join Our Community
Subscribe to @cryptofuturestrading for signals and analysis.